in Schermbeck

Schermbeck is a charming town located in the North Rhine-Westphalia region of Germany, known for its picturesque landscapes and welcoming community. It features a blend of traditional German culture and modern amenities, making it an ideal destination for travelers seeking a peaceful retreat. The town is surrounded by lush greenery, offering numerous outdoor activities and scenic views.

Visitors can enjoy local festivals and markets that celebrate the region's rich heritage.

Culinary Guide

Food in Schermbeck

Schermbeck offers a delightful culinary experience that showcases the flavors of North Rhine-Westphalia. From hearty local dishes to cozy cafes, there's something for every palate.

Schermbeck Famous Food

Signature dishes, delicacies and famous food

Reibekuchen

Crispy potato pancakes often served with applesauce.

Must-Try!

Sauerbraten

A pot roast, typically of beef, marinated before slow-cooking.

Rinderroulade

Beef rolls filled with mustard, onions, and pickles.

Climate Guide

Weather

Schermbeck experiences a temperate climate with four distinct seasons. Summers (June to August) are warm with average temperatures around 20-25°C (68-77°F). Winters (December to February) can be cold, with temperatures often dropping to around 0°C (32°F). Spring and autumn offer mild temperatures, making them ideal for outdoor activities.

Tipping in Schermbeck

Ensure a smooth experience

Tipping Customs

It is customary to round up the bill or leave about 5-10% as a tip in restaurants.

Payment Methods

Credit and debit cards are widely accepted, but it's advisable to carry some cash for smaller establishments.
